WebDec 9, 2012 · Being arrested on a new case is always a parole violation. They can violate you even if the new case is dismissed. It's entirely within the discretion of the parole board. Your PO has some discretion as to whether file the violation. Most will pretend like they don't have this discretion, but they do. WebMay 4, 2024 · The Most Common Parole Violations. Any parole violation may lead to a warning, increased restrictions, or revocation of your parole, sending you back to jail. Some of the most common parole violations include: Arrest for a new crime. Breaking curfew. Failing to report to your parole officer. Failing a drug test. Traveling without permission.

I said possibility because not everyone who got them a misdemeanor was sent ... chuck\u0027s auto and acWebIf you travel outside the State of Missouri, there are certain regulations and requirements that you must follow. All travel outside the State of Missouri must be approved in advance by your Probation and Parole Officer. If approved, a written travel permit must be issued to you by your Probation and Parole Officer.
